How do you create the salt and when will I receive my commemorative salt?
4
I first double medically-grade filter the salt. Then I slowly heat evaporate the water, leaving only the pure salt from the ocean. It takes a minimum of 2-days to process, so your salt will be in your hands soon after it’s harvested, depending on the amount of salt and delivery times like in-person local vs. mail.
